When she first decided that she wanted to live openly and honestly, Ariadne thought it would be a simple matter of telling the truth once and being done with it. But she realized now, that was palace life talking. The mindset that the people she lived among would never change, that the same faces would pass her in the hall again and again.
The multiverse wasn't like that.
She was beginning to understand that her idea of permanence was...misplaced. And an unfortunate side effect was that there were a lot of people around who hadn't heard her initial announcement and had no idea who or what she was.
The idea of making the announcement again and again actually made her physically ill. So as a compromise, she decided she would start spending a few hours each day in her natural state.
Which meant there she was, out in her orchard, quietly clearing the snow away from the trunk of her lemon tree. In her natural state: Skin green like the underside of a maple leaf, hair blue as candy floss, lips a deep, dark purple.
Also part of her natural state? Talking to her trees.
"You're looking lovely today, Dagmar," she said sweetly, as if she expected the tree to return the compliment.
